📜  MathML-样式(1)

📅  最后修改于: 2023-12-03 15:02:53.060000             🧑  作者: Mango

MathML-样式

什么是MathML?

MathML全称为Mathematical Markup Language,是一种基于XML的标记语言,用于描述数学公式和符号以及与它们相关的数学结构。

MathML的作用

MathML主要用于在Web浏览器中显示数学公式和数学符号,以及在数学教育和科学出版领域使用数学表达式。

MathML的语法

用MathML描述数学公式的基本元素是元素、操作符和标识符。以下是一些常用的MathML元素:

  • 元素:定义一个数学公式。
  • 元素:表示一个行内的数学表达式。
  • 元素:表示操作符。
  • 元素:表示标识符。
  • 元素:表示数字。
  • 元素:表示一个分数。
  • 元素:表示一个平方根。

MathML还支持许多其他类型的元素,例如下标、上标、积分符号等等。

MathML的样式

MathML可以通过CSS样式表来美化,例如改变公式字体的大小、颜色、背景颜色等等。以下是一些常用的MathML样式属性:

  • font-size:改变字体大小。
  • color:改变字体颜色。
  • background-color:改变背景颜色等等。
MathJax

MathJax是一种基于Web的数学渲染引擎,可以将数学公式和符号转换为高质量的图像或HTML文本。它不仅支持MathML,还支持TeX、LaTeX等其他格式。

总结

MathML是一种用于描述数学公式和符号的标记语言,可以通过CSS样式表进行美化。MathJax是一种常用的数学渲染引擎,可以将数学公式和符号转换为高质量的图像或HTML文本。